· 拟物化SVG的崛起背景
在扁平化设计盛行多年后,用户开始渴望更具情感共鸣的视觉元素。研究表明,适当的拟物化设计能提升22%的界面亲和力(NNGroup数据)。而SVG格式的普及解决了传统拟物化图片体积过大的痛点:一个复杂的3D按钮PNG图片可能超过100KB,而实现相同效果的SVG通常只有其1/10大小。这种"视觉真实+技术轻盈"的特性,使其成为移动端首屏设计和交互式元素的首选方案。

· 核心概念与技术优势
拟物化SVG本质是通过矢量路径模拟真实物体的立体感,其技术优势主要体现在三个方面:首先,分辨率无关性确保在任何屏幕上都能呈现完美细节;其次,CSS和JS的可操控性允许创建动态光影效果;再者,DOM节点的可访问性符合现代无障碍设计标准。与位图拟物相比,它还能通过代码参数快速调整材质反光度、阴影角度等视觉变量。
· 五步实现工作流
1. 概念草图阶段
使用Figma或Illustrator绘制基础轮廓,重点规划光源方向(建议统一采用45°左上角光源)。对于复杂物体如相机镜头,可拆分为多个图层:镜筒、玻璃、高光层等,每个组件单独命名并标注预期材质属性。
2. 矢量建模技巧
在Adobe Illustrator中,利用"偏移路径"功能创建厚度感(0.5-1px的微偏移效果最佳)。金属质感可通过渐变网格实现:在银色表面添加3-4条横向网格线,设置10%透明度白色渐变模拟反光。切记控制锚点数量,复杂曲线建议使用"简化路径"工具优化。
3. 光影系统构建
采用三层阴影体系:物体投影(filter: drop-shadow)、本体明暗(线性渐变)、局部高光(径向渐变)。例如模拟玻璃按钮时,先添加深色基底渐变,再叠加半透明白光晕,最后用
4. 代码优化策略
使用SVGO工具压缩时,保留关键属性如viewBox和preserveAspectRatio。对于重复元素(如齿轮齿),定义
5. 性能平衡法则
当元素超过150个路径节点时,考虑转换为CSS绘制部分结构。实测表明,用border-radius配合box-shadow实现的简单圆角按钮,比同等SVG减少70%的DOM开销。动态元素可配合will-change属性预加载资源。
· 常见问题解决方案
针对边缘锯齿问题,在导出时开启"shape-rendering: geometricPrecision"属性;复杂阴影导致的卡顿,可用CSS的clip-path替代部分SVG滤镜;遇到安卓设备显示异常时,检查是否遗漏了xmlns命名空间声明。建议建立材质库统一管理渐变参数,确保项目视觉一致性。
在落地实践中,我们发现拟物化SVG特别适合金融类APP的质感按钮、电商产品的3D标签以及教育软件的交互式模型展示。某智能硬件官网采用该技术后,产品展示图的用户停留时间延长了18秒,转化率提升7.3%。这种设计语言既能传递专业可靠的品牌调性,又不会牺牲页面加载速度。
如果您正在寻找专业的拟物化SVG设计实施团队,我们提供从视觉概念到前端集成的全流程服务,拥有30+跨平台适配案例经验,可联系18140119082获取定制化方案。我们的技术专家将根据您的品牌特性设计专属质感语言,确保视觉表现与性能体验的完美平衡。
— THE END —
服务介绍
联系电话:17723342546(微信同号)